The surname Ellerman holds a rich history that dates back to the late 14th century. It can be traced back to two possible origins, shedding light on the significance and meaning behind this intriguing name. One interpretation suggests that Ellerman could have been a occupational name for an oil seller, derived from the Middle English "ele" (Old English "oele"), meaning "oil", combined with "mann" (Old English "mann"), meaning "man". Another possible origin of the name is an Eastern Ashkenazi nickname from the Germanic "Hölle", meaning "bright" or "light", hence referring to "a man with blonde hair or fair complexion".
Recorded instances of the name include Etheldreda Elyman in 1381 in "The Subsidy Rolls of Suffolk". Variations in the spelling of the name include Ellerman, Elman, Ellaman, among others.
One notable historical event linked to the surname is the marriage of Judith Eilman to William Piearson on October 17, 1720, in St. Mildred, Bread Street, London. Thomas Ellaman married Mary Brevit on October 8, 1749, in St. George Mayfair, Westminster, while Jane Elliman tied the knot with William Gilbert on June 10, 1799, in St. Martin in the Fields, Westminster.
The earliest recorded spelling of the surname dates back to 1377 with Thomas Elyman, found in the "Middle English Surnames of Occupation Leicestershire", during the reign of King Edward III.
